Preferred Family Healthcare Inc Trenton Adult Program - Trenton, MO
The Trenton, MO community seeking addiction treatment can turn to Preferred Family Healthcare Inc Trenton Adult Program, situated at 1628 Oklahoma Avenue within the 64683 zip code area. This addiction treatment center is operated by a private non-profit organization, dedicated to providing comprehensive care.
Preferred Family Healthcare Inc Trenton Adult Program offers a range of addiction treatment services, including suboxone prescription, naltrexone administration, and buprenorphine detoxification. These evidence-based treatment approaches are designed to support individuals on their journey to recovery.
Among the treatment methods utilized by Preferred Family Healthcare Inc Trenton Adult Program are rational emotive behavioral therapy, 12-step rehabilitation, and the matrix model. These approaches are tailored to address the unique needs of each individual, promoting a holistic recovery experience.
Specializing in detox services, Preferred Family Healthcare Inc Trenton Adult Program offers inpatient opioid detox, residential benzodiazepines detox, and inpatient alcohol detox programs. These services are crucial in providing a safe and supportive environment for individuals during the initial stages of their recovery.
The range of treatment options at Preferred Family Healthcare Inc Trenton Adult Program includes partial hospitalization, residential detoxification, and outpatient methadone/buprenorphine/naltrexone treatment. This ensures that clients can access the level of care that best suits their needs and circumstances.
Additionally, the facility provides residential drug and alcohol abuse treatment, inpatient treatment for dual diagnosis, and inpatient detoxification services. With a commitment to helping individuals overcome addiction, Preferred Family Healthcare Inc Trenton Adult Program plays a vital role in supporting the community's well-being.
